Transaction 27208836a317dc66971e2ce246661ac1f7f04bf01dbfab1b204e25552708dd3b
1 Input
1 Output
-
27208836a317dc66971e2ce246661ac1f7f04bf01dbfab1b204e25552708dd3b:0
- value
- 42783331
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 655e8f642807f397498b32924cb37b2654a64329 OP_EQUAL
- address
- MH99kxVMQ3rb7wwujGoMegvkFK9UF9MRjM